Jakarta:An earthquake with a magnitude of 5.3 rocked off Indonesia’s western province of Bengkulu on Saturday morning, the country’s meteorology, climatology and geophysics agency said.

The quake occured at 05:41 a.m. Saturday local time with its epicenter located at 55 km southwest of Kaur district and a depth of 18 km under the seabed, the agency reported.

The quake did not have the potentia to trigger a tsunami, it added.
